The defense played well yesterday at Selhurst Park, and we got our second clean sheet in the first 6 league games.
The other one was at Cardiff City.
Federico Fernandez has come straight into the side, and he is in top form at the moment partnering with captain Jamal Lascelles in the heart of the Newcastle defense.
He’s our Man of the Match for yesterday’s game.
Federico played 117 Premier League games for Swansea over four seasons, and he’s been a great addition to the Newcastle side.
If the 6ft 3ins defender keeps playing like this we expect him to get a recall to the Argentina squad – he already has 32 caps for his country and has played a season with Rafa while at Napoli.
He has 62% of the vote followed by Martin Dubravka and Jamaal Lascelles who also had strong games yesterday.
Last Saturday at home to Arsenal, Fernandez was also our Man of the Match with 49% of the vote.
He’s worth £6M of anybody’s money and his experience in the Premier League this season will be invaluable.
